Job description

Allen & York are working with a leading global environmental consultancy that supports clients and regulators worldwide to mitigate environmental impacts.

Our client seeks an enthusiastic Principal Ecologist to join the terrestrial ecology division, delivering projects for high-profile clients across the UK.

The successful candidate will collaborate with the management team and the wider terrestrial ecology team, influencing current work streams and expanding the customer base across the UK.

Requirements include extensive survey experience, including leading protected species surveys and mitigation projects, and a proven track record of managing a terrestrial ecology portfolio within a consultancy setting. Up-to-date knowledge of EU and UK legislation on ecology and environmental issues, Ecological Impact Assessments, and planning regulations is essential. The candidate should have experience providing authoritative ecological advice and innovative mitigation solutions across various sites and schemes.

An excellent communicator who enjoys collaborative work and supporting the development of junior ecologists is preferred.

Experience in leading and motivating teams, along with a proven work-winning record, including preparing bids and tenders and generating new business opportunities, would be advantageous.
